This is a brief survey of applications of the harmonic superspace methods to the models of N=4 supersymmetric quantum mechanics (SQM). The main focus is on a recent progress in constructing SQM models with couplings to the background non-Abelian gauge fields. Besides reviewing and systemizing the relevant results, we present some new examples and make clarifying comments.

An introduction to and a partial review of supergravity theories is given, insisting on concepts and on some important technical aspects. Topics covered include elements of global supersymmetry, a derivation of the simplest N=1 supergravity theory, a discussion of N=1 matter-supergravity couplings, of the scalar sector and of some simple models. Space-time is four-dimensional.

In these lectures we discuss various aspects of gauge theories with extended $N=2$ and $N=4$ supersymmetry that are at the basis of recently found exact results. These results include the exact calculation of the low energy effective action for the light degrees of freedom in the $N=2$ super Yang-Mills theory and the conjecture, supported by some checks, that the $N=4$ super Yang-Mills theory is dual in the sense of Montonen-Olive.
